Sourdough Hotcakes

Pancakes made with this King Arthur Flour recipe boast a crisp, light texture and a delightful mild tang.

Ingredients:
Overnight sponge (see below)
2 large eggs
¼ cup vegetable oil or melted butter
¾ te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on baking soda

Overnight sponge:
2 cups unbleached all-purpose flour
2 tablespoons sugar
2 cups buttermilk
1 cup sourdough starter, unfed

Method:
1. To make the overnight sponge, stir down your refrigerated sourdough starter, and remove 1 cup. In a large mixing bowl, stir together the 1 cup starter, flour, sugar, and buttermilk. Cover and let rest at room temperature overnight.

2. In a small bowl or mixing cup, beat together the eggs, and oil or butter. Add to the overnight sponge. Add the salt and baking soda, stirring to combine. The batter will bubble.

3. Heat a skillet or griddle or medium-high heat. Spoon or pour about ¼ cup of the batter into the skillet and cook 1-2 minutes, then flip. Once both sides are golden brown and the batter is cooked through, remove hotcake and repeat with the remaining batter. Serve warm with butter and maple syrup.
